Микроконверторы фирмы Analog Devices в микропроцессорных приборных комплексах. Виноградов А.Б - 83 стр.

UptoLike

83
Адрес 88h, значение после сброса 00h, битовая адресация имеется.
Назначение битов регистра TCON описано в табл. 1.27.
Таблица 1.27
Назначение битов специального регистра TCON
Биты Имя Описание
7 TF1 Флаг переполнения ТС 1. Устанавливается аппаратно по переполне-
нию ТС 1. Сбрасывается аппаратно, когда программный счетчик
(РС) переходит на подпрограмму обслуживания соответствующего
прерывания.
6 TR1 Бит управления работой ТС 1. Устанавливается целевой програм-
мой для включения ТС 1. Сбрасывается целевой программой для
выключения ТС 1.
5 TF0 Флаг переполнения ТС 0. Устанавливается аппаратно по переполне-
нию ТС 0. Сбрасывается аппаратно, когда программный счетчик
(РС) переходит на подпрограмму обслуживания соответствующего
прерывания.
4 TR0 Бит управления работой ТС0.
Устанавливается целевой программой для включения ТС 0. Сбрасы-
вается целевой программой для выключения ТС 0.
3 IE1 Флаг внешнего прерывания 1 (INT1/). Устанавливается аппаратно
по отрицательному перепаду или по низкому уровню внешнего сиг-
нала (в зависимости от состояния бита IT1) на ножке INT1. Сбрасы-
вается аппаратно при переходе программного счетчика на подпро-
грамму обслуживания соответствующего прерывания и только в
случае, если прерывание активируется по перепаду. Если прерыва-
ние активируется по уровню, то флаг управляется внешним источ-
ником запроса, а не внутренней аппаратной логикой.
2 IT1 Бит выбора режима активирования внешнего прерывания 1.
Устанавливается программой пользователя для активирования пре-
рывания по отрицательному перепаду (т. е. по переходу «1–0»).
Сбрасывается программой пользователя для активирования преры-
вания по уровню (низкому).
1 IE0 Флаг внешнего прерывания 0 (INT0/). Устанавливается аппаратно
по отрицательному перепаду или по низкому уровню внешнего сиг-
нала (в зависимости от состояния бита IT0) на ножке INT0. Сбрасы-
вается аппаратно при переходе программного счетчика на подпро-
грамму обслуживания соответствующего прерывания и только в
случае, если прерывание активируется по перепаду. Если прерыва-
ние активируется по уровню, то флаг управляется внешним источ-
ником запроса, а не внутренней аппаратной логикой.
0 IT0 Бит выбора режима активирования внешнего прерывания 0. Уста-
навливается программой пользователя для активирования прерыва-
ния по отрицательному перепаду (т. е. по переходу «1–0»). Сбрасы-
вается программой пользователя для активирования прерывания по
уровню (низкому).
Каждый ТС состоит из двух 8-разрядных регистров. Их можно использо-
вать как независимые регистры или как один объединенный 16-разрядный ре-
гистр в зависимости от выбранного режима ТС.